      Meaning of the first name Anwell

      Origin

      Possibly Derived from Anwell

      Meaning

      Strong And Noble Leader

      Variations

      Branwell, Axwell, Ancell
      The name Anwell is believed to be derived from the elements associated with strength and leadership, specifically translating to Strong and Noble Leader. This connotation reflects qualities of resilience, authority, and respect, making it a name that carries a sense of dignity and power. Such a meaning often appeals to parents seeking a name that embodies strong character traits for their children.

      Historically, names like Anwell were used to signify nobility and leadership roles within various cultures. Although specific records on Anwell are limited, the roots of similar names suggest a legacy tied to influential figures in societal hierarchies. Throughout centuries, names with strong meanings were often favored by leaders and warriors, reinforcing the association of strength and authority in governance and community leadership.

      In contemporary contexts, the name Anwell is not widely common but has seen a resurgence among parents who favor unique names with rich meanings. It is often chosen by individuals who value heritage and the significance behind a name. The modern usage of Anwell tends to be more prevalent in certain cultural niches where the emphasis is on names that convey strength and leadership qualities, aligning with current trends favoring distinctiveness in naming conventions.
